Sylvie

I Wish I Was Driving

BY Roman SokalPublished Apr 1, 2003

From Regina, SK, Sylvie is a strange combination of Tool's melodic side, with the ethereal vocal bit, and when shifting into harder territory, they take on the Jawbox rhythm machinery style of riff making. There are also hints of that mid-‘90s indie math twinkle rock (Karate, Table), albeit overpowered by a grand sense of the emo vibe. And then, pure pop takes over, and then they slightly shift into that popular West coast rock sound (no names here). Sylvie are a promising band, possibly in the trajectory of commercial-dom, as they omit a variety of styles but cleverly combine them all and somehow create a consistent album with them.
